摘要
Homogenisation of direct-chill (DC)-cast aluminium alloy for beverage-can applications results in a partial phase transformation of coarse eutectic intermetallic particles, in which a tetragonal Al-6(Fe,Mn) phase changes to a cubic alpha-AI(Fe,Mn)Si phase. We have used an array of techniques to increase physical understanding of the transformation. Elemental maps, acquired using EFTEM, were used to analyse diffusion of elements involved in the transformation. A FEGSEM was also used to investigate the three-dimensional morphology of deep-etched specimens, whilst convergent-beam electron diffraction was used to study crystallographic orientations of eutectoid aluminium.
